Key features that matter for day-to-day listening

ES9027PRO 8-channel DAC design for low distortion

The QX13 uses an ES9027PRO 8-channel DAC architecture aimed at clean signal performance, paired with dedicated low-noise regulators for channel matching. In practical terms, buyers seem to use this kind of hardware for a more controlled, refined presentation compared to basic phone-to-aux style solutions or entry-level dongles.

Power you can actually feel with demanding headphones

With a 900mW×2 output rating, the QX13 is positioned for listeners who want enough headroom for a wider range of impedance and sensitivity. Reviewers especially call out improved authority and wider perceived soundstage when driving full-size models, which is a common reason people move away from low-power dongles.

Saved EQ profiles, not just “a slider”

The standout usability feature in buyer comments is the ability to create custom PEQ profiles and keep them for different IEMs and headphones. That reduces the friction of retuning when you swap gear, and it also makes the QX13 a better choice for people who already have headphone-specific EQ preferences or want to experiment without losing your settings.

A full-color touchscreen that makes setup less annoying

The 1.99-inch color display (with Gorilla Glass 3 protection) is built to make navigation and configuration more straightforward than tiny OLED screens. Reviewers mention that the larger display makes it easier to manage settings, which matters because EQ and profile creation are only useful if the device is comfortable to operate.
